Tortellini Salad

500 g tortellini – the ones you prefer
½ cup olive oil
3 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
6 sun-dried tomatoes (oil preserved or soaked in water if dehydrated), chopped
1 bunch fresh basil, chopped — stripped from stems (reserve some of the sprigs from the top of the stem for garnish)
¾ cup grated parmesan cheese
salt
freshly ground black pepper

Cook tortellini al dente according to package directions. Drain and transfer to large bowl.

img_5805Transfer to serving dish and decorate with reserved parmesan and basil sprigs.   It can be served warm or cold, as a main or as a side dish.

To make it more colorful, use tricolor tortellini.

For a non-vegetarian version, add 1 cup cubed rotisserie chicken. This is our favorite at home!
